Transportation Capacity Forecasting Tools
Transportation capacity forecasting tools are software applications used to predict the future demand for transportation services, allowing companies to plan and manage their resources effectively. These tools use historical data, machine learning algorithms, and other statistical methods to forecast transportation demand, taking into account various factors such as seasonality, trends, and external factors like weather and economic conditions. The use of transportation capacity forecasting tools has become increasingly important in the logistics industry, as it enables companies to optimize their transportation networks, reduce costs, and improve customer satisfaction. By accurately predicting transportation demand, companies can ensure that they have sufficient capacity to meet customer needs, reducing the risk of overcapacity or undercapacity. Transportation capacity forecasting tools can be used in various modes of transportation, including road, rail, air, and sea. The tools can also be used to forecast demand for different types of transportation services, such as freight transportation, passenger transportation, and logistics services. The accuracy of transportation capacity forecasting tools depends on the quality of the data used to train the models, as well as the complexity of the algorithms used to make predictions. There are several types of transportation capacity forecasting tools available, including cloud-based tools, on-premise tools, and hybrid tools. Cloud-based tools are hosted in the cloud and can be accessed through a web browser or mobile app, while on-premise tools are installed on the company's own servers. Hybrid tools combine the benefits of cloud-based and on-premise tools, allowing companies to choose the deployment option that best meets their needs. Some transportation capacity forecasting tools are designed specifically for certain modes of transportation, such as road or rail, while others can be used for multiple modes of transportation. The tools can also be customized to meet the specific needs of the company, including the type of transportation services they provide and the size of their transportation network.
